Chest Augmentation: Considerations and Factors

Thinking about chest augmentation is a important step for many individuals . Several methods are offered , each with its specific pros and disadvantages . Popular options include gel implants, which can be placed either beneath the muscle structure (submuscular or under muscle) or on top of it (subglandular or above muscle). Fat transfer is another method where one's own adipose tissue is collected and applied to augment chest volume . Thorough planning with a board-certified plastic doctor is crucial to determine the most suitable form of implant (if relevant ), volume, and placement . Finally , individuals should know the potential complications , healing timeline, and costs involved.

The Psychological Impact of Cosmetic Surgery

While aesthetic surgery can offer tangible advantages to one's appearance, the mental effect is often quite nuanced than initially considered. Some patients experience considerable boosts in self-esteem, leading to enhanced social well-being. However, some individuals may develop unexpected issues, such as a distorted self-perception, worry, or disappointment if the procedure do not meet their hopes. Therefore, complete psychological evaluation and realistic expectations are vital before undergoing any elective procedure intervention.
